Hello guys,
This problem has been solved thanks to guppy on undernet #eggdrop. It
turned out that it is because the realname field is blank. However,
there now seems to be another problem, and that is I get the same
problem (I think) and I can't even telnet to it if I start it without
-nt switches. If my X freezes (that happens a lot lately) I have to
restart it using putty from another computer on the LAN and therefore
the eggdrop is gone. Therefore I want to be able to start it without -nt
switches, and still be able to telnet in and not get ping timeout (if
that is the case). I hope I made myself clear enough. Any ideas?
